How Many Fish Can I Fit In An Average Fish Tank?

Depending on the size of the fish, you can fit anywhere between 10 to 20 fishes.

A general rule of thumb is to have 1 cm of fish for every 1 litre of water in the tank. If you have 100 litres of water you can have 10 fish of length 10cm, 20 fish of 5cm etc.

Make sure that water is clean.Do not over-feed the fish, when changing water always not more then 20% of the volume of the tank do not over feed.

Lobster Lovers:Why Is It That Lobster Is So Expensive?

Well one reason that lobsters are so expensive is that they do not reach marketable size very quickly. It takes a lobster 5 – 8 years to weigh a pound, another good reason is that lobster is caught in traps which need a harvest , therefore it takes more time.

Lobsters are rarely grown commercially in fish farms. So almost all the harvest comes from the wild. The leading harvesters are in Maine, Australia and New Zealand.The quantity of lobster has been decreased in last years due to overfishing, yet the demand is in the increase.

So, to sum it up in economic terms: low supply and high demand has a pricey result..

Here are some relevant paragraphs from http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Fishing_pole

Each rod is sized to a particular weight of line: larger and heavier line sizes will cast heavier, larger flies. Fly rods come in a wide variety of line sizes, from size #0 rods for the smallest freshwater trout and panfish up to and including #16 rods[1] for large saltwater gamefish. Fly rods tend to have a single, large-diameter line guide (called a stripping guide), with a number of smaller looped guides (aka snake guides) spaced along the rod to help control the movement of the relatively thick fly line. To prevent interference with casting movements, most fly rods usually have little or no butt section (handle) extending below the fishing reel. However, the spey rod, a fly rod with an elongated rear handle, is often used for fishing either large rivers for salmon and steelhead or saltwater surf casting, using a two-handed casting technique. See Fly fishing.

Ultra-light spinning and casting rods are generally shorter (4 - 5.5 feet is common) lighter, and more limber than normal rods. Tip actions vary from slow to fast, depending upon intended use. These rods usually carry 1 to 6 pound (4.5 to 27 N) test fishing line. Some ultra-light rods are capable of casting lures as light as 1/64th of an ounce - typically small spinners, wet flies, crappie jigs, tubes, or bait such as trout worms. Originally produced to bring more excitement to the sport, ultra-light spin fishing is now widely used for crappie, trout, bass, bluegill and other types of panfish.

Trick the Roach first before he tricks you.

The Roach was second fish i caught and it definitely grabbed my attention.
The Roaches have tricky behavior - they are gaming fish and like to play with bait.
Everytime they played with bait i thought it was just wind
and waves.
But later when float stopped trembling i pulled it out of water and discovered that my bait wasn't on hook anymore.

It didn't take me long to realize that the bait was actually stolen.
The Roach pushes and teases your bait so it can no longer be attached tightly to your hook and when you pull it out of water the bait slides away from it.

So if you catch Roach for the first time,it is important to:
  1. Retain calmness.
  2. Wait for right timing to pull (approximately 3-4 seconds).
  3. Do not apply force.Pull not too fast.
The Roach's favorite snack is dough and pastry.
But when they are hungry they will eat worms also.
